#469d12 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#469d12 is composed of 27.5% red, 61.6%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 97.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 34.3%. #469d12 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cff24 with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#469d12 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#469d12 has RGB values of R:70, G:157,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 4627730.

Shades and Tints of #469d12
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#071002 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#469d12
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575a55 is the less saturated color, while #43aa05 is the most saturated one.
